%N Numbers that form a Pythagorean 5-tuple with their first three arithmetic derivatives.

%e First three arithmetic derivatives of 1808 are 3632, 7280, 17616 and sqrt(1808^2 + 3632^2 + 7280^2 + 17616^2) = 19488.

%p with(numtheory);

%p Dr:=proc(w) local x,p; x:=w*add(op(2,p)/op(1,p),p=ifactors(w)[2]); end:

%p P:=proc(q,h) local a,b,k,n; for n from 2 to q do a:=n; b:=n^2;

%p for k from 1 to h do a:=Dr(a); b:=b+a^2; od; if type(sqrt(b),integer) then print(n);

%p fi; od; end: P(10^9,3);
